What is Process Excellence?

Process Excellence refers to the continuous improvement of business processes to achieve optimal efficiency, quality, and effectiveness. Professionals in this field use methodologies like Lean, Six Sigma, and Total Quality Management to analyze existing workflows, identify bottlenecks, and implement improvements. The goal is to deliver better value to customers, reduce costs, and foster a culture of ongoing improvement within organizations. Process Excellence is applicable across various industries, including manufacturing, healthcare, finance, and logistics.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in Process Excellence roles,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in Process Excellence often encounter challenges such as resistance to change, difficulty in aligning cross-functional teams, and ensuring sustained process improvements. Overcoming these obstacles typically involves strong stakeholder engagement, effective communication of the benefits of process changes, and continuous training. Building trust with team members and actively involving them in process improvement initiatives can facilitate smoother transitions and lasting results.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Process Excellence profess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Process Excellence professional, you need a solid understanding of process improvement methodologies (such as Lean, Six Sigma), strong analytical skills, and often a relevant degree in business, engineering, or a related field. Familiarity with process mapping tools, data analysis software (like Minitab or Excel), and certifications such as Lean Six Sigma Green or Black Belt are typically required. Outstanding communication, problem-solving, and stakeholder management skills help drive change and foster continuous improvement. These competencies are critical for successfully identifying inefficiencies, implementing sustainable solutions, and delivering measurable business value.

What is the difference between Process Excellence vs Business Analyst?

AspectProcess ExcellenceBusiness Analyst
Primary FocusOptimizing and improving processes across the organizationAnalyzing business needs and defining solutions
CertificationsLean, Six Sigma, KaizenCBAP, PMI-PBA, BABOK
Work EnvironmentCross-functional teams, continuous improvement projectsProject teams, stakeholder engagement
Industry UsageManufacturing, healthcare, financeIT, finance, consulting

Process Excellence professionals focus on streamlining processes and implementing continuous improvement methodologies, while Business Analysts analyze business needs and develop solutions. Both roles often collaborate but serve different core functions within organizations.
